Awards
The Deputy Commissioner of East Khasi Hills has invited applications for Indian Council for Child Welfare awards conferred upon children for exemplary acts of bravery every year. The main criteria for the selection of candidates is the performance of a distinct and visible act of bravery in the face of an impending threat of injury or danger to life or an act of courage and daring against a social evil/crime. Applications should reach the Deputy Commissioner, East Khasi Hills, on or before October 9. Detailed information is available at http://eastkhasihills.gov.in.
